Winnie Lee Thompson

Winnie Lee Thompson

1912-08-03 1969-03-19
Winnie Lee Combs Thompson was born and raised in Hazard, Kentucky where she attended Elementary and High School. She graduated from The Poro Beauty School and worked as a Beautician in Hazard, Kentucky. Winnie married Elton Thompson in Hazard, and they became the parents of 4 children: Arminta Thompson (who died as a child from an accidental fire in the home) , Barbara Jean Thompson, Elton (Baby Elton), and Anna Belle Thompson. In the 1950's Winnie retired as a beautician for health reasons and Elton retired from work on The railroad, they relocated their family to Dayton Ohio, and joined most of her siblings who migrated to Dayton, OH in the 50s. They purchased a home in the Westwood Neighborhood big enough to accommodate family gatherings and visitors. Winnie was survived by her son Elton Thompson Jr., Anna Belle Thompson Brown, and Barbara Jean(Huey) Thompson. Grandson Lloyd Huggins a minister in Cleveland, and Eugene (Kathy) Huggins great grandson Brian Elton Huggins. Burial records from the Perry County Library “Find A Grave” indicate that Elton Thompson is buried next to His wife Winnie in marked graves at (Lick Branch) Town Mountain Cemetery in Hazard, Ky.
